CBSE Announces Direct Recruitment Quota Examination 2026: Apply Now!

Exciting Opportunities Await in the Central Board of Secondary Education

The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E) has released a notification for the Direct Recruitment Quota Examination 2026, inviting applications for various posts. This article provides detailed insights into the vacancies, eligibility criteria, and application process.

Key Details of the Recruitment Notification

On December 2, 2025, CBSE published a detailed vacancy notification outlining the available positions, eligibility criteria, and application process. The online application window will be open from December 2, 2025, to December 22, 2025. Candidates are encouraged to apply through the official CBSE website, as no other means of application will be accepted.

Vacancies and Positions Available

The recruitment notification includes several posts across different levels, each with specific eligibility criteria and pay scales. Below is a summary of the vacancies:

  • Assistant Secretary (Pay Level – 10): 8 vacancies

  • Assistant Professor & Assistant Director (Academics) (Pay Level – 10): 12 vacancies

  • Assistant Professor & Assistant Director (Training) (Pay Level – 10): 8 vacancies

  • Assistant Professor & Assistant Director (Skill Education) (Pay Level – 10): 7 vacancies

  • Accounts Officer (Pay Level – 10): 2 vacancies

  • Superintendent (Pay Level – 6): 27 vacancies

  • Junior Translation Officer (Pay Level – 6): 9 vacancies

  • Junior Accountant (Pay Level – 2): 16 vacancies

  • Junior Assistant (Pay Level – 2): 35 vacancies

Eligibility Criteria

Each position has specific eligibility criteria, including educational qualifications and age limits. Here’s a brief overview:

  • Assistant Secretary: Maximum age 35 years

  • Assistant Professor & Assistant Director: Maximum age 30 years

  • Superintendent: Maximum age 30 years

  • Junior Accountant & Junior Assistant: Maximum age 27 years

It is essential for candidates to check the detailed eligibility criteria for each position on the official CBSE website.

Application Process

The application process for the Direct Recruitment Quota Examination 2026 is straightforward. Interested candidates must follow these steps:

  1. Visit the official CBSE website: www.cbse.gov.in.

  2. Navigate to the recruitment section and find the DRQ2026 notification.

  3. Fill out the online application form with the required details.

  4. Upload necessary documents as specified in the notification.

  5. Pay the application fee before the deadline of December 22, 2025.

  6. Submit the application and take a printout for future reference.

Important Dates to Remember

Here are the key dates related to the application process:

  • Start Date for Online Registration: December 2, 2025

  • Last Date for Submission of Online Application: December 22, 2025 (by 11:59 PM)

  • Last Date for Payment of Application Fee: December 22, 2025 (by 11:59 PM)

Selection Process

The selection process for the positions will be based on an All India Competitive Examination. Candidates will be evaluated on their performance in the examination, and the details regarding the examination scheme and syllabus can be found on the CBSE website. It is crucial for candidates to prepare thoroughly to enhance their chances of selection.

Pay Scale and Benefits

Selected candidates will receive a competitive pay scale, with positions ranging from Pay Level 2 to Pay Level 10. In addition to the salary, employees may also be entitled to various benefits, including allowances, medical insurance, and retirement benefits, depending on the position and CBSE policies.
